Man found guilty of stalking I’m A Celebrity star after causing ‘sheer terror’
Peter Windsor has been found guilty of stalking two women (Picture: Elizabeth Cook/PA Wire)
A 61-year-old man has been found guilty of stalking an I’m A Celebrity star after sending ‘sexual’ letters and a gun.
Peter Windsor, of Stechford, Birmingham, was convicted of the offence after posting an air pistol, handcuffs, a police uniform, and ‘disturbing’ unwanted letters to TV and radio star Myleene Klass.
Ms Klass, who was awarded an MBE earlier this year for her work on women’s health, told Birmingham Crown Court last week how she felt ‘sheer terror’ after being sent items by Windsor.
Letters to the 47-year-old TV personality included pleas to ‘whip me, beat me, priestess Myleene’ as well as calling her ‘a naughty vixen’.
Windsor was also convicted of stalking Ms Klass’s Classic FM colleague Katie Breathwick.

Ms Breathwick told the court of her horror at receiving the letter with details of a DIY will-writing kit and other ‘raving’ and ‘unhinged’ mail from Windsor, which left her in fear for her safety.

Taking to the witness box last week, where she was shielded from Windsor’s view by a screen, Ms Klass became upset when she was asked about being told how Royal Mail had ‘intercepted’ a gun addressed to her.
She had been on the school run with her children at the time when the police rang to tell her about the weapon, which was an air pistol.
‘He said that whilst this gun wasn’t necessary for a licence, at close proximity, right up to six feet it could prove fatal,’ the TV star and radio presenter told jurors. ‘I think anyone receiving a gun would be terrified.’
‘I was extremely shocked because suddenly it felt extremely real. I think we spend so much time as women trying to justify why we feel the way we do, have we misinterpreted it? There was no grey area here, there was a gun in a box with my name on it,’ she added.
Windsor has since been diagnosed with schizophrenia and claimed to be not guilty by reason of insanity.

The 61-year-old had also denied stalking both Ms Klass and Ms Breathwick by sending items to Classic FM’s central London studios between March 2020 and August 2024.
Jurors reached their unanimous guilty verdicts on Tuesday after deliberating for four hours and eight minutes over two days.
Windsor, wearing a grey sweatshirt, sighed and pursed his lips in the dock as the verdicts were announced.
Judge Tom Rochford told Windsor, who has been on remand throughout his trial, that the options for his sentencing next month include prison or two types of hospital order.
